Output 0f80fa0a58b2ec6c36eb6ec7d7f3bcd1421ce1e05191cdf6f0ac821152fedb79:21

value
40000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e2ecc639c0d6a45957d1a6f3be2334f387cdcd0 OP_EQUAL
address
3DCD8KjkevVrrKCvJeCyjUKDmathyFdRBH
transaction
0f80fa0a58b2ec6c36eb6ec7d7f3bcd1421ce1e05191cdf6f0ac821152fedb79
confirmations
330965
spent
true